The Executive Development Programme in Urban Heat: Policy & Planning is a certificate course designed to address the critical issue of urban heat and its impact on modern cities. This program is essential for professionals involved in urban planning, climate change adaptation, and sustainability, as it provides in-depth knowledge and skills to combat the urban heat island effect.

Career Path

In this Executive Development Programme, we delve into Urban Heat: Policy & Planning, focusing on emerging trends, skills in demand, and salary ranges. The industry relevance of each role is discussed, making the content engaging and informative for professionals in this field. 1. Urban Planner: With a 30% share in the job market, urban planners play a crucial role in creating sustainable and livable urban spaces. They work on various projects, from designing new neighborhoods to revitalizing existing ones. The salary range for urban planners typically falls between £28,000 and £55,000 per year. 2. Policy Analyst: These professionals contribute to the development of effective policies related to urban heat management. They research, analyze, and interpret data to provide valuable insights. The salary range for policy analysts usually falls between £25,000 and £50,000 per year. 3. Sustainability Consultant: Sustainability consultants focus on promoting eco-friendly practices in urban development. They work with organizations and government bodies to develop sustainable solutions. The salary range for sustainability consultants is typically between £30,000 and £60,000 per year. 4. Data Scientist: Data scientists analyze and interpret complex data sets related to urban heat and planning. They use their findings to inform policy decisions and create effective strategies. The salary range for data scientists can vary significantly, from £35,000 to upwards of £80,000 per year. 5. GIS Specialist: Geographic Information System (GIS) specialists work with geospatial data to create maps and visualizations that aid in urban planning and policy development. The salary range for GIS specialists typically falls between £25,000 and £45,000 per year. These roles highlight the growing importance of urban heat management and policy in the UK, providing professionals with an understanding of the current job market trends and opportunities.
